Is it normal to feel pain after a month of bell's palsy? thank u

A doctor has provided 1 answer

No: Facial pain associated with muscular facial weakness lasting a month is quite unusual. Inflamed eye tissues from poor lid closure could cause pain. Spasm in unaffected muscle or TMJ problems could occur. Shingles involving facial nerve could result in persistent pain. So too could cancer, infected molars, tonsillitis/parotitis. Get re-examined by your doctor.
